How does the Weather app on Apple Watch present current conditions and forecasts?

The Apple Watch's built-in Weather app is a straightforward approach to accessing essential weather information. It displays current conditions such as temperature, humidity, and wind speed, alongside forecasts for the upcoming hours and days. Features like watch face complications allow you to glance at weather data directly from your wrist, ensuring you are informed no matter where you are.

How to Customize Complications for Quick Access

Complications on the Apple Watch face allow users to tailor the information they see at a glance. By adding specific weather complications, you can keep key metrics such as temperature, precipitation chances, or severe weather alerts readily available. Customizing your watch face enhances usability and provides important weather updates without having to open an app.

Battery Life Considerations for Continuous Monitoring

Monitoring weather conditions can drain the battery life of your Apple Watch. To maximize battery efficiency while using weather apps, consider adjusting settings such as refresh rates for weather data. Frequent syncing can consume battery life; therefore, turning off background app refresh for less urgent weather checks can help maintain battery performance throughout your outdoor activities.
